I’m a big fan of whimsical, colorful decor. Easter is such a fun holiday to craft for because there are so many creative ways to make chicks, bunnies, and other spring critters. For this project I used cute craft wood spools to make itty bitty bunnies.
Project estimate:
- Wood Spools – $1.50 for pack
- Craft paint – on hand
- Twine – on hand
- Googly Eyes – on hand
- Mini pompoms – on hand
- Washi tape – on hand
- Ribbon – on hand
Total: $1 and up
Step one: Paint the wood spools.
Step two: Wrap the spool with baker’s twine.
Step three: Use twine to make whiskers. Set three pieces of twine side by side, and tie with a fourth piece. Trim the ends.
Step four: Use washi tape to make ears. Fold a piece of washi tape in half, then trim into a bunny ear shape.
Glue all the pieces onto the face as pictured to bring your itty bitty bunny to life. You could add a chain or cord to make a cute Easter necklace. These bunnies would make fun photo or place card holders if you add a clip or some wire to the top. If you’re lucky enough to have larger wooden spools you can use yarn to make big bunnies.
